Ukraine creates new air defense units with unconventional equipment.


Russian drones are increasingly attacking Ukrainian cities. In the first half of June alone, Russia launched over 3,600 drones to attack Ukraine, which is a record high.
In response to this threat, President Zelensky has decided to create special units responsible for protecting cities using modern air defense systems with interceptor drones. Ukrainian companies are actively involved in this process and are already successfully developing drones that can intercept and disable attacking unmanned aerial vehicles.
